What rounds will a Level 3a vest stop?
Level IIIA vests are the toughest 'soft' armor available, able to stop . 357 SIG rounds and . 44 Magnum bullets – for officers expecting to face handgun-fire, this may be the best option. With many layers of protective padding, these can stop all of the above ammunition-types.
What can LVL 3 body armor stop?
Level III body armor is where the classification gets much more specific. Level III is capable of defeating handgun rounds, but is specifically designed to stop larger caliber rifle rounds such as 7.62x51 (M80 BALL also known commonly as . 308).

Is there a level 5 body armor?
There is no such thing as level 5 body armor. eBay listings and YouTube videos claiming otherwise are lying to you, or using dirty tricks, such as labeling armor “Level 5 (NIJ III)” to confuse you.

What level body armor do police wear?
The majority of police across the country normally wear level IIIA body armor or soft inserts as their everyday ballistic protection.
What level body armor stops rifle rounds?
Level II and IIIA are soft armor designed to stop pistol rounds, Level III and IV are hard plate armor built to withstand rifle bullets, and the three Spike levels stand up to improvised bladed weapons.

How much armor can a 5.56 penetrate?
The Famed 5.56x45mm NATO Round
The NATO ball — U.S. designation M855 — can penetrate 3 mm of steel at a range of 600 meters. The M995 will penetrate 12 mm of steel at 100 meters.
Is 556 green tip armor piercing?
Green-tip ammunition is most common in 5.56/. 223 Rem caliber and is mainly designed for use with the AR platform. These rounds were originally considered controversial, as they meet one of the criteria of the federal definition of armor-piercing ammunition.

What is Level 4 body armor?
LEVEL 4 BODY ARMOR | LEVEL IV ARMOR PLATES
Level IV is the highest armor rating under NIJ standards. Armor plates in this level are tested to take a single hit from an armor-piercing rifle up to . 30-06 M2AP with a mass of 166 grains and velocity of 2880 ft/s and large-caliber rounds.
